Alex formulae is perfect I think function quotient is not available, run the Setup program to install the Analysis ToolPak. After you install the Analysis ToolPak, you must enable it by using the Add-Ins command on the Tools menu. or can use int command instead of quotient. total for minutes (d6) is =MOD(SUM(D2:D5),60) total hours (c6) is =MOD(SUM(C2:C5)+int(SUM(D2:D5),60),24) total days (b6) is =SUM(B2:B5)+int(SUM(C2:C5),24) -- anilsolipuram ------------------------------------------------------------------------ anilsolipuram's Profile: http://www.excelforum.com/member.php...o&userid=16271 View this thread: http://www.excelforum.com/showthread...hreadid=278319 |
